The patient's BMI is approximately 27.97, which is considered overweight. The BMI is calculated using the formula: 703 × weight (lbs) / [height (in)]². While useful, BMI does not account for muscle mass versus fat composition.
To calculate the patient's BMI, we need to use the formula:
BMI = 703 × weight (lbs) / [height (in)]²
The patient is 5'10" (70 inches) and weighs 195 pounds. Plugging the values into the formula, we get:
BMI = 703 × 195 / (70 × 70)
- First, calculate the denominator:
- 70 × 70 = 4900
- Next, calculate the numerator:
- 703 × 195 = 137085
- Now, divide the numerator by the denominator:
- 137085 / 4900 ≈ 27.97
So, the patient's BMI is approximately 27.97, which falls in the 'overweight' range according to the BMI categories.
- A BMI from 18.5 to 24.9 is considered normal weight.
- A BMI from 25 to 29.9 is considered overweight.
- A BMI of 30 or higher is considered obese.
It is important to note that while BMI is a useful tool, it does not account for body composition, such as muscle mass versus fat.
